[libcamera-devel] [PATCH 5/5] libcamera: Replace toString with operator<<() for format classes

Laurent Pinchart laurent.pinchart at ideasonboard.com
Fri Apr 29 23:23:48 CEST 2022


Now that format classes implement the stream formatting operator<<(),
use it instead of the toString() function.
